获取未安装/ proc的执行路径

时间:2019-02-07 23:15:15

标签: linux go path proc

我有一个共享的托管服务提供商,出于安全原因,该提供商未安装/ proc。 我想执行一个用GO编写的二进制文件,该文件需要启动它的路径。这是通过使用readlink和虚拟链接/ proc / self / exe完成的 (请参见源https://github.com/golang/go/blob/master/src/os/executable_procfs.go) 但由于未安装/ proc,因此无法找到此链接。

无法使用Arg [0],因为您可以通过“ ./app”调用文件。

是否有其他选择来获取执行路径?感谢您的帮助!

0 个答案:

没有答案